When it comes to ticketing, Corby Station has you covered with a user-friendly ticket office and ticket machines that operate from early morning until midday during weekdays, and accommodate weekend travelers with extended hours. For those who've purchased tickets online, collection is a breeze at the station's accessible ticket machines, complete with a helpful induction loop for hearing aid users. Smartcard holders can also make use of the validators on the premises, ensuring your journey begins without a hitch.
Passenger assistance is paramount, and Corby Station delivers with staff available from early morning until late at night every day. Information, both from helpful staff and through departure screens and announcements, ensures you're always in the know. While the station doesn't sport a waiting room, it provides seating areas and step-free access across all platforms, cementing Corby's commitment to accessibility.

Martins Heron Station welcomes its travelers with a well-equipped ticket office that operates from early morning till early afternoon on weekdays and extends to longer hours over the weekend. For those on the go, ticket machines are accessible, including options for those with disabilities, supporting the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. Moreover, smartcard facilities are available, which can make journeys smoother and efficient.
While the station does not boast amenities like waiting rooms, lounges, or refreshment outlets, it does offer key support tools such as induction loops and ramp access to trains allowing for more inclusive travel. For cycling enthusiasts, there are ample cycle storage facilities including lockers and racks, sheltered and watched over by CCTV. Parking is free and accessible, including designated spaces for Blue Badge holders.
Strategically placed, this train station is a springboard into regional and intercity connections. Local bus services are accessible from a marked bus stop, aiding smooth transitions for those jumping from train to bus. Further travel guidance is conveniently accessible online in downloadable formats, ensuring easy planning.
Rail replacement services are also managed efficiently from a nearby bus stop located at the roundabout adjacent to the Tesco delivery bay, serving to keep travelers moving despite potential railway disruptions.
